Ricky D’arcy Davis, born on September 7, 1954, passed away peacefully on July 16, 2025, at the age of 70. Ricky lived a life marked by deep love and a generous spirit. Known for his warm smile and easy laugh, he brought light and kindness to every room he entered. He was a devoted son, brother and friend whose heart was always open to those in need. Ricky found joy in the simple pleasures of life and believed strongly in the value of connection, always putting family and friendships at the center of his world.
Throughout his life, Ricky cherished his time with those he loved most. Whether it was a family gathering, a heartfelt conversation with a friend, or a quiet moment shared with someone dear, he made every interaction meaningful. His memory will live on in the lives of the many people he touched with his care and compassion. Ricky’s legacy is one of love and laughter—a reminder to all of us to hold close the ones we love and to live with an open heart.
He is preceded in death by his parents Rebecca (Becky) Davis and Charles Davis. He is survived by his older brother Charles Davis and his older sister Rebecca Davis as well as his nieces and grand nieces.
Graveside services will be held Thursday July 24 at 11:00 am at the Turkey Creek Cemetery. Rev. John Brearley will officiate.
